Developments in the War on Terrorism

Prisoner Could Face Federal Charges

- One of the 300 prisoners from Afghanistan held at Guantanamo Bay, Cuba, apparently holds American citizenship and might be transferred to the United States to face federal charges, officials said Thursday. A Pentagon spokeswoman identified the man as Yasser Esam Hamdi.

94 Planes Flew Into D.C. No-Fly Zone

- Pilots have flown through the prohibited airspace protecting the White House at least 94 times over the past decade, illustrating the challenges of thwarting a terrorist airstrike on the nation's capital.

Afghans Say Overthrow Plot Foiled

- Afghan authorities said Thursday they have uncovered a plot against the fledgling government, arresting hundreds for allegedly planning "terrorism, abductions and sabotage" and seizing weapons and documents in sweeps throughout the capital.
